Artificial Sweeteners: Are they good or bad for you?
Artificial sweeteners are sugar substitutes added to food and beverages to provide sweetness without the calories of sugar. There are currently 6 low calorie sweeteners that have been approved by the US FDA. These include aspartame, acesulfame-potassium (acesulfame-K), advantame, neotame, saccharin, and sucralose.
